Sedra Stats

Parashat Emor

31st of 54 sedras; 8th of 10 in Vayikra

Written on 215 lines in a Sefer Torah

17 parshiyot; 11 open, 6 closed

124 p'sukim, rank: 15; 1st in Vayikra. Same as Sh'mot, but shorter in words & letters

1614 words, rank: 22; 2nd in Vayikra

6106 letters, rank: 23; 2nd in Vayikra

Relatively short p'sukim account for its drop in ranking in words and letters

MITZVOT

63 of the 613 mitzvot; 24 pos. 39 prohibitions

Note on Mitzvot in Emor

Only Ki Tetze (with 74) has more. And only K'doshim and Ki Teitzei are more "Mitzva- dense" than Emor. Emor averages more than one mitzva every two p'sukim. Emor has almost five times as many mitzvot than average for the Torah.

From another angle, the many mitzvot in Emor can be grouped into relatively few categories. This is in contrast with the mitzvot of K'doshim which range over many different topics. In a certain respect, Emor's mitzvot are very "tidy".
